Kitacon unit secures City of Elmina contract for RM80.98mil


KUALA LUMPUR: Kumpulan Kitacon Bhd has via its wholly-owned subsidiary Kitacon Sdn Bhd accepted a letter of award from Sime Darby Property City (City of Elmina) Sdn Bhd for main building works valued at RM80.98mil.

The group said in a filing with Bursa Malaysia it will, as per the contract, construct 40 double-storey cluster houses, 86 double-storey semi-detached houses and one Tenaga Nasional substation in Section U15, Shah Alam.

It said the contract will commence on April 22, 2024, and be completed within 18 months.

Kitacon expects the contract to contribute positively to its earnings and net assets per share for the financial years ending Dec 31, 2024, onwards until the expiry of the contract.
